Abstract(in English) | The ship target embedded in sea clutter was observed by using millimeter wave (MMW) radar. We use the unsupervised neural network vector quantizer to discriminate the target and sea clutter. The general unsupervised competitive learning algorithm was modified to be suitable for learning of MMW radar image by inserting neighborhood factor. The method we propose owns simple, low computational load, and no interative learning characteristics. We can separate the target and clutter in MMW radar image sucessfully. |
